Antonio Nino Diaz 09d40e0e08 Sanitise includes across codebase
Enforce full include path for includes. Deprecate old paths.

The following folders inside include/lib have been left unchanged:

- include/lib/cpus/${ARCH}
- include/lib/el3_runtime/${ARCH}

The reason for this change is that having a global namespace for
includes isn't a good idea. It defeats one of the advantages of having
folders and it introduces problems that are sometimes subtle (because
you may not know the header you are actually including if there are two
of them).

For example, this patch had to be created because two headers were
called the same way: e0ea0928d5 ("Fix gpio includes of mt8173 platform
to avoid collision."). More recently, this patch has had similar
problems: 46f9b2c3a2 ("drivers: add tzc380 support").

This problem was introduced in commit 4ecca33988 ("Move include and
source files to logical locations"). At that time, there weren't too
many headers so it wasn't a real issue. However, time has shown that
this creates problems.

Platforms that want to preserve the way they include headers may add the
removed paths to PLAT_INCLUDES, but this is discouraged.

Antonio Nino Diaz fb1198b1bf Remove URLs from comments
This fixes all defects according to MISRA Rule 3.1: "The character
sequences /* and // shall not be used within a comment". This affects
all URLs in comments, so they have been removed:

- The link in `sdei_state.c` can also be found in the documentation file
  `docs/sdei.rst`.

- The bug that the file `io_fip.c` talks about doesn't affect the
  currently supported version of GCC, so it doesn't make sense to keep
  the comment. Note that the version of GCC officially supported is the
  one that comes with Linaro Release 17.10, which is GCC 6.2.

- The link in `tzc400.c` was broken, and it didn't correctly direct to
  the Technical Reference Manual it should. The link has been replaced
  by the title of the document, which is more convenient when looking
  for the document.

Jeenu Viswambharan b7cb133e5c BL31: Add SDEI dispatcher
The implementation currently supports only interrupt-based SDEI events,
and supports all interfaces as defined by SDEI specification version
1.0 [1].

Introduce the build option SDEI_SUPPORT to include SDEI dispatcher in
BL31.

Update user guide and porting guide. SDEI documentation to follow.
